Today, Kodi has an extensible interface that has allowed the open source community to build new functionality using plugins. Kodi is now branded as an "entertainment hub that brings all your digital media together into a beautiful and user-friendly package." ![]() This, combined with legal issues involving Xbox in the name, lead the team behind XBMC to rename it Kodi. By 2014, XBMC had a thriving community, and its core functionality grew to include playing games, streaming content from the web, and connecting to mobile devices.
